Tuscan Potato Salad is not your average picnic side. The punchy combination of rosemary, roasted red pepper, and Parmesan makes Tuscan Potato Salad a robust and lively dish. This is one of our most requested recipes, particularly for those looking for a healthy and flavorful alternative to mayonnaise-based potato salads.


Tuscan Potato Salad Cook's Country Recipe

While potatoes simmer, whisk vinegar, water, garlic, rosemary, 1/2 teaspoon salt, and 1/4 teaspoon pepper in large bowl. 2. Drain potatoes thoroughly in colander and spread in even layer on rimmed baking sheet. Drizzle half of vinegar mixture over hot potatoes and let stand until cool, about 20 minutes. Stir mustard into remaining vinegar.
